Four traffic accidents in one night have claimed six lives on Catalonia’s roads, as reported on March 2, 2025. Can you believe such a tragedy could unfold in just a few hours? The incidents occurred across several locations, highlighting the ongoing dangers of driving in the region.
- Four traffic accidents occurred last night.
- Six fatalities reported on Catalan roads.
- Accidents happened on C-25 and C-58.
- Total of 29 road deaths in 2025.
- A frontal collision involved two cars.
- Victim was a 59-year-old woman.

Recent Traffic Statistics: A Closer Look at Fatalities
In just over two months of 2025, Catalonia has witnessed 29 traffic-related deaths. This statistic is a wake-up call for both local authorities and drivers. What can be done to reverse this trend? Increased public awareness campaigns and stricter enforcement of traffic laws may be necessary to ensure safer roads.
